DECLA RATION OF OTIS NELSON III
I, Otis Nelson III, do he eby affirm and solemnly declare pursuant to 28 U.S.C. §
1746:
1. I am over IS years of age and if called to testify at trial would be
competent to testify as to the mt .tters set forth below.
2. I began working for Express in November 2003. I left Express in July
2004.
3. Paula Pagonakis, the Plaintiff in the captioned matter, interviewed me for,
and hired me into, my position vith Express. Paula and I worked together for Express at
the Christiana Mall from the tin e I started working for Express until Paula’s employment
was terminated in March 2004.
4. During this time, the Christiana store’s Manager, Kristyn Bosley
frequently reprimanded me for conversing with Paula. Ms. Bosley would scold me for
speaking with Paula — cvcn vshen it was clear that our communications were in the
employee/manger role. These punishments were not always verbal; sometimes Ms.
Bosley would assign me tasks in another section of the Christiana store, or would make

sure I was not scheduled on the same shift as Paula. As a result, I began to avoid talking
to Paula, in any capacity, in an attempt to avert the assured verbal or busy—work
GDDSEQIJBHGGS.
5. It was clear to me that the Christiana store’s management made efforts to
ostracize Paula and create an unwelcome environment for Paula. Based upon my
observations, Ms. Bosley anc other Co-Managers were successful in creating an
undesirable and unfriendly worl environment for Paula.
6. It was also clear to me that Paula did not possess the same level of
authority or training as other C 1-Managers at the Christiana store. For example, unlike
the other Co—l\rIanagers, Pauli was not provided with a full set of store keys.
Additionally, there were several instances in which Ms. Bosley or other Co-Managers
overrode Paula’s directions to sales associates, causing Paula to be humiliated.
Executed this 27th day of Febru ary 2007 at Washington, D.C.
